ThreoTech LLC has announced that it has reached a confidential settlement with Green Jeeva to end a patent infringement lawsuit regarding Magtein magnesium L-threonate. The lawsuit was originally filed on August 15, 2024 in the Central District of California.
“Magtein is a unique dietary supplement ingredient protected by a variety of composition and use patents,” said Edward Lee, CEO of ThreoTech, LLC, in a press release. “Our patent portfolio and other intellectual property supporting Magtein magnesium L-threonate is strong. We stand ready to protect our intellectual property.”
ThreoTech LLC is the exclusive licensee of a portfolio of patents owned by Neurocentria Inc. Magtein has been shown in research to support sleep and cognitive health.
